#ifndef FLIR_SPINNAKER_IMAGESTATISTICS_H
#define FLIR_SPINNAKER_IMAGESTATISTICS_H

#include "Interface/IImageStatistics.h"

namespace Spinnaker
{
    class ImageStatsCalculator;

    class SPINNAKER_API ImageStatistics : public IImageStatistics
    {
      public:
        ImageStatistics();

        virtual ~ImageStatistics();

        ImageStatistics(const ImageStatistics& other);

        ImageStatistics& operator=(const ImageStatistics& other);

        virtual void EnableAll();

        virtual void DisableAll();

        virtual void EnableGreyOnly();

        virtual void EnableRGBOnly();

        virtual void EnableHSLOnly();

        virtual void GetChannelStatus(StatisticsChannel channel, bool* pEnabled) const;

        virtual void SetChannelStatus(StatisticsChannel channel, bool enabled);

        virtual void GetRange(StatisticsChannel channel, unsigned int* pMin, unsigned int* pMax) const;

        virtual void GetPixelValueRange(
            StatisticsChannel channel,
            unsigned int* pPixelValueMin,
            unsigned int* pPixelValueMax) const;

        virtual void GetNumPixelValues(StatisticsChannel channel, unsigned int* pNumPixelValues) const;

        virtual void GetMean(StatisticsChannel channel, float* pPixelValueMean) const;

        virtual void GetHistogram(StatisticsChannel channel, int** ppHistogram) const;

        virtual void GetStatistics(
            StatisticsChannel channel,
            unsigned int* pRangeMin = NULL,
            unsigned int* pRangeMax = NULL,
            unsigned int* pPixelValueMin = NULL,
            unsigned int* pPixelValueMax = NULL,
            unsigned int* pNumPixelValues = NULL,
            float* pPixelValueMean = NULL,
            int** ppHistogram = NULL) const;

      private:
        friend class ImageStatsCalculator;
        struct ImageStatisticsData;
        ImageStatisticsData* m_pData;
    };

} // namespace Spinnaker

#endif // FLIR_SPINNAKER_IMAGESTATISTICS_H
